Ludwig Mies Van der Rohe

"I could see that it would be possible to harmonize old energies with the new forms...My conviction was strengthened by scientific and technical innovations in which I found inspiration for my architectural researches. I have never given way, for I have always believed that architecture should not be guided by unusual forms or individual tastes. Architecture is, for me, an objective art, and should be governed by the spirit of the age in which it is developed."
